Default clicking noise at full lock

Hey all,
Had my rx8 for 4 months. It's a nov 95 model 231 bhp. Got a kind of clicking noise at full lock on the wheels.Can feel it throughthe steering wheel. Don't think it's the cv joints.
Feels like the rims are rubbing??? Any ideas or suggestions would be welcome.

Default RE: clicking noise at full lock

that is normal, it is caused by the little bit of rust that forms on the rotor hat, and it rubs on the back of the wheel. It is not a problem. There is a TSB out about it, but not really worth it to have it fixed.

Default RE: clicking noise at full lock

Yeah, Thanks guys. I found the job sheet for this on a website, Mazda know about it. They recommend that the wheels come off and sand the rotors and discs with fine paper clean and replace.
